What To Do If Your Vehicle Breaks Down
In the unfortunate case of a motor vehicle breakdown or accident, please remain inside the vehicle if it is stuck at a busy intersection or on a highway. Stay seated with your seat belt fastened until help has arrived and until the car or truck can be safely moved out of the flow of traffic. If possible, transfer the vehicle to the right shoulder of the road in case of a tire blowout.
It is very dangerous to exit a vehicle to assess damage or change a tire on the side of a busy road. Make sure the vehicle is safely out of the flow of traffic before attempting to get out. Overheating Vehicles
When a vehicle is overheating, pull over immediately and turn the engine off. Allow the vehicle to cool down completely before doing anything else. Do not attempt repairs or remove any caps on the engine while the engine is still hot. Performing repairs and taking off the radiator cap while the vehicle is still running could cause serious burns. It is safe to add antifreeze to the radiator once the engine has fully cooled.

Do you tow motorcycles, AWD and luxury vehicles?
Yes. Flatbed transport is used for motorcycles, low-clearance sports cars, classic vehicles, EVs and all-wheel drive vehicles to prevent drivetrain or undercarriage damage.
